Valencia left-back Jordi Alba insists that he is in no rush to sign a new deal, with Barcelona and Manchester United reportedly interested.

Valencia left-back Jordi Alba has reportedly suggested that he is in no rush to sign a new deal at the club.

The Spanish international is interesting Barcelona and Manchester United and both clubs are keeping a close eye on his contract negotiations.

However, the 22-year-old has insisted that nothing has changed so far.

"It's still the same, there was a first contact and now my agents are working on it," said Alba.

"I'm not too focused because I am confident in the work of my representatives.

"Everything will work out, things will go on, but people must understand that I devote myself to playing and trying to do my best and do not worry about anything else."

Alba made his international debut for Spain in the 3-1 defeat of Scotland in October.
